Oklo to Build Nuclear Plant at Alaska Air Force Base

<p><strong>SANTA CLARA<&sol;strong> &&num;8212&semi; Oklo Inc&period;&comma; an advanced nuclear technology company&comma; has been issued a Notice of Intent to Award &lpar;NOITA&rpar; by the Defense Logistics Agency Energy &lpar;DLA Energy&rpar;&comma; on behalf of the Department of the Air Force &lpar;DAF&rpar; and the U&period;S&period; Department of Defense&comma; to provide clean&comma; reliable power through the deployment of an Aurora powerhouse at the Air Force installation selected for the project&period;<&sol;p>&NewLine;<p>This project serves as the DAF’s microreactor pilot to enhance energy resilience and reliability for critical national security infrastructure&period; The NOITA again designates Oklo as the apparent successful offeror following a comprehensive evaluation process&period;<&sol;p>&NewLine;<p>Under the terms of the anticipated agreement&comma; Oklo would design&comma; construct&comma; own&comma; and operate the power plant&comma; delivering both electricity and heat to the DAF’s preferred installation&comma; Eielson Air Force Base in Alaska&comma; under a long-term power purchase agreement&period;<&sol;p>&NewLine;<p>&OpenCurlyDoubleQuote;This Notice of Intent to Award reflects continued confidence in Oklo’s ability to deliver clean and secure energy solutions for mission-critical infrastructure&comma;” said Jacob DeWitte&comma; Co-Founder and CEO of Oklo&period; &OpenCurlyDoubleQuote;We are honored to support national defense resilience objectives while demonstrating the value of U&period;S&period;-pioneered fast reactor technology&period;”<&sol;p>&NewLine;<p>Oklo’s Aurora powerhouse design leverages proven fast reactor technology to provide continuous&comma; resilient energy that can operate independently from the grid—key attributes for energy security at remote installations like Eielson Air Force Base&period;<&sol;p>&NewLine;
